12 Facts About Jani Minga

1.

Jani Minga was a patriot Albanian teacher and a notable follower of the National Renaissance of Albania.

2.

Jani Minga was one of the signatories of Albanian Declaration of Independence.

3.

Jani Minga's father Konstandin was an activist for education in Albanian, while his mother Ana was a descendant of Topia family of Berat.

4.

Jani Minga finished the elementary school in Berat, and the high school in Qestorat, having Koto Hoxhi as a teacher.

5.

Jani Minga studied and graduated later for Philology in the University of Athens.

6.

Jani Minga knew Old and New Greek, Latin, Italian, and French.

7.

Jani Minga took part in every congress on the Albanian that took place before the declaration of independence, most notably the Congress of Monastir, where the Albanian alphabet was established.

8.

Jani Minga initiated the association "Laberia" in 1889 and opened the first Albanian-language school in Kanina.

9.

Jani Minga held the victory speech in "Pavaresia" square in Vlora.

10.

Jani Minga held a solemn speech together with Qazim Kokoshi during the funeral of Ismail Qemali on 1919.

11.

Depressed from the loss of his sons, Jani Minga retired from his activities and died on May 7,1947.

12.

Jani Minga is awarded "Mesues i Popullit", and Honorary Citizen of Vlora.
